Brief Summary

Continuous non-invasive arterial pressure monitoring has the potential to decrease the duration of intraoperative hypotension and hypertension compared to conventional intermittent blood pressure monitoring. Chen et al. demonstrated using continuous non-invasive arterial pressure devices for every hour of surgery it is possible to identify an average of 14 minutes of potentially treatable hypotensive and hypertensive time(12). Whether the ability to detect more hypotension events by continuous non-invasive arterial pressure monitoring use can improve patient outcomes, is still an open research question

Eligibility Criteria

Inclusion Criteria

  • All adult (age ≥18 years) patients scheduled for elective non-cardiac surgery in participating centers
  • Surgical case planned with non invasive blood pressure monitoring according to local clinical practice or policies.

Exclusion Criteria

  • Missing of preoperative serum creatinine during 30 days prior surgery
  • Preoperative dialysis
  • Chronic kidney disease (eGFR \< 60ml/min Cockcroft-Gault equation)
  • Surgical procedure lasting less than 60 min
  • Planned use of permissive hypotension
  • Urological procedures (including nephrectomy and renal transplantation)
  • Refusal to give informed consent

Outcomes

Primary Outcomes

Post operative myocardial injury

Time Frame: 1 week

The primary outcome will be the proportions of myocardial injury (Definitions: elevation of serum Troponin T (TnT) \>= 30 ng/L in the first post-operative week)

Secondary Outcomes

  • Post operative death(28 day after surgery)
  • Events 30d post surgery(30 days after surgery)
  • Events 90d post surgery(90 days after surgery)
  • Post operative Acute kidney injury(1 week)
